Originally Posted by KU_Geo
Thanks guys. What speeds are you seeing? Like to hit 2800 from a relatively slow 24” tikka barrel
Tikkas typically need a little more gas to hit equal velocities.... due throat geometry.
2800 should be pretty simple. We get 2825 out of a 20” Tikka .260 via H4350.
